Credit Card Alert! 7 styles of those who ought to NEVER have a credit score card

Whether you consider this assertion or not, no person can deny the truth that while credit score playing cards can also prove to be one’s excellent friend in instances of crisis, they can also change into one’s worst enemy if used recklessly. If not anything else, other than ruining one’s credit rating, they can also push someone into a debt trap, popping out of which can prove to be a difficult task. No surprise, financial specialists had constantly been warning people to be extraordinarily cautious while using credit cards. In other words, those who don’t have cash management skills or are not very careful about their finances should better use debit cards or prepaid cards in preference to credit cards. Remember what T.

Harv Eker had said As soon as you say approximately credit cards – ‘If you don’t have the money control capabilities yet, using a debit card would make certain you don’t overspend and rack up debt on a credit card.” Here we’re taking a look at a few types of those who should constantly avoid using a credit card: 1. Spendthrifts. These are the folks who spend cash extravagantly. Because of their spending sample, it is possible that they would be exceeding the restriction of their card, considering they should purchase anything on the go together with ease. This could not bode well for them as they would be deemed credit-hungry human beings by banks, and their credit score would decrease. So, when they practice for any credit score in the future, there’s an amazing danger that their software could be rejected.

Therefore, “someone who is a spendthrift and is dwelling beyond his means should in no way have a credit scorecard. This is due to the fact credit card induces one to spend more. It makes credit very easy and ready to be had. This may be self-damaging for someone who lacks economic discipline. Hence, individuals with extravagant and unaffordable spending habits must not own a credit card,” says Ashish Kapur, CEO, Invest Shoppe India Ltd. 2. Undisciplined Bill Payers These are the folks that delay or leave out their invoice payments. “It would be an unstable endeavor for them to have a credit card because once the charge cut-off date is over, credit score playing cards would invite an excessive price of hobby similar to a penalty for missing the payment. This might put a similar burden on the cardholders’ budget.

Not only this, it would reflect poorly on their credit score file as well and might reduce their credit rating extensively,” says Ranjit Punja, CEO and Co-Founder, CreditMantri. According to a recent credit card file via NerdWallet, Americans are late on billions in credit card debt (greater than $23 billion late), and credit card delinquencies are growing speedy. The most common reason is – most Americans neglect to pay their credit card bills on time. Remember, it’s miles a comparable case internationally, together with India. Therefore, you must keep away from having a credit card if you aren’t disciplined with your bill payments.

Three. People who revolve their credit Although credit score card agencies declare that they advise their customers to pay the minimum amount due on time and add their entire dues before the due date, they need to avoid any hobby, interest, or costs. However, one of my banker buddies once instructed me that although this is what bankers endorse, clearly they need their customers to revolve their credit card debt because, except they do it, credit card organizations won’t be able to make any income! Therefore, folks who invariably revolve their to be had credit should by no means have a credit card, even if they clear their payments on time. “People of this kind regularly discover themselves paying off their credit card bills every month, best to apply for their card once more.

e In reality, revolving credit merchandise are excessive debt traps for people who mismanage credit products,” advises Aditya Kumar, Founder & CEO, Qbera. Four. Ones who use their card to fund their regular charges. These sorts of people will regularly move broke by using the quiet of the month and use their credit card to fund regular charges. Credit playing cards attract extremely high interest fees the variety from two % to 4% in keeping with month (24% to forty-eight % yearly). Often, those using their credit cards to fund everyday costs, mainly after they go broke, will fall into the revolving credit score trap and feature long-time period debt issues. Over time, people who continuously revolve their credit score will discover themselves paying lesser and lesser every month towards their bill and accumulate excessive interest rates on the good buy 5.

Those who have a couple of resources of credit resources. People having a couple of resources of credit score, in the form of multiple personal mortgage accounts/credit cards, will, except for amassing mounting debt over time, grow to be rejected by lenders in the future, also impacting their credit rating. “People having a couple of mortgage/credit score money owed also are now and again compelled to make late payments and turn out to be in pretty unpleasant debt situations,” says Kumar. 6.

Very careless men and women who frequently overlook holding the credit card securely after use also do not possess one. The downside is limited to the quantity you have got for your pockets by being careless with coins. However, credit card compromise or erroneously disclosing PINs can cause massive and unattainable losses. Therefore, people who aren’t cautious in their financial dealings should not possess a credit scorecard. 7.

Who hardly uses the cardboard? While overusing a credit card may damage your credit score, barely using the card could damage its purpose. “A credit card is a wonderful tool to get rewards. If it isn’t always used as a great deal, human beings received’t can utilize their playing cards to the fullest. In this situation, it is probably better to have a debit card rather as there received’t be any need to track the bills due, if any,” says Punja.
